Resolve Shopify credentials in this order:
# 1. Plugin userConfig
SHOPIFY_STORE="${user_config.shopify_store_url}"
SHOPIFY_TOKEN="${user_config.shopify_admin_token}"
SHIPBOB_TOKEN="${user_config.shipbob_access_token}"
# 2. Environment variables (override userConfig if set)
[ -n "$SHOPIFY_STORE_URL" ] && SHOPIFY_STORE="$SHOPIFY_STORE_URL"
[ -n "$SHOPIFY_ACCESS_TOKEN" ] && SHOPIFY_TOKEN="$SHOPIFY_ACCESS_TOKEN"
[ -n "$SHIPBOB_ACCESS_TOKEN" ] && SHIPBOB_TOKEN="$SHIPBOB_ACCESS_TOKEN"
# 3. Doppler fallback
if [ -z "$SHOPIFY_TOKEN" ] && command -v doppler &>/dev/null; then
SHOPIFY_TOKEN=$(doppler secrets get SHOPIFY_ACCESS_TOKEN --plain 2>/dev/null)
fi
if [ -z "$SHOPIFY_STORE" ] && command -v doppler &>/dev/null; then
SHOPIFY_STORE=$(doppler secrets get SHOPIFY_STORE_URL --plain 2>/dev/null)
fi
if [ -z "$SHIPBOB_TOKEN" ] && command -v doppler &>/dev/null; then
SHIPBOB_TOKEN=$(doppler secrets get SHIPBOB_ACCESS_TOKEN --plain 2>/dev/null)
fi
If $SHOPIFY_STORE or $SHOPIFY_TOKEN is still empty after all resolution steps, route to setup flow below.
Set base URLs:
SHOPIFY_BASE="https://${SHOPIFY_STORE}/admin/api/2024-10"
SHOPIFY_GQL="https://${SHOPIFY_STORE}/admin/api/2024-10/graphql.json"
SHOPIFY_AUTH="X-Shopify-Access-Token: ${SHOPIFY_TOKEN}"

Fetch all products and variant inventory:
# Get all products with variants
curl -s -H "$SHOPIFY_AUTH" \
"${SHOPIFY_BASE}/products.json?limit=250&fields=id,title,status,variants" | \
jq '[.products[] | {
id: .id,
title: .title,
status: .status,
variants: [.variants[] | {
id: .id,
title: .title,
sku: .sku,
inventory_quantity: .inventory_quantity,
inventory_policy: .inventory_policy
}]
}]'
Flag low stock (inventory_quantity < 10) and out-of-stock (inventory_quantity <= 0).

Pull revenue and order data for dashboard:
TODAY=$(date -u +"%Y-%m-%dT00:00:00Z")
WEEK_AGO=$(date -u -v-7d +"%Y-%m-%dT00:00:00Z" 2>/dev/null || date -u -d "7 days ago" +"%Y-%m-%dT00:00:00Z")
MONTH_AGO=$(date -u -v-30d +"%Y-%m-%dT00:00:00Z" 2>/dev/null || date -u -d "30 days ago" +"%Y-%m-%dT00:00:00Z")
# Orders for revenue calculation
curl -s -H "$SHOPIFY_AUTH" \
"${SHOPIFY_BASE}/orders.json?status=any&financial_status=paid&created_at_min=${MONTH_AGO}&limit=250" | \
jq '{
month_orders: (.orders | length),
month_revenue: ([.orders[].total_price | tonumber] | add // 0),
week_orders: ([.orders[] | select(.created_at >= "'"$WEEK_AGO"'")] | length),
week_revenue: ([.orders[] | select(.created_at >= "'"$WEEK_AGO"'") | .total_price | tonumber] | add // 0),
today_orders: ([.orders[] | select(.created_at >= "'"$TODAY"'")] | length),
today_revenue: ([.orders[] | select(.created_at >= "'"$TODAY"'") | .total_price | tonumber] | add // 0),
avg_order_value: ([.orders[].total_price | tonumber] | (add // 0) / (length // 1)),
top_products: ([.orders[].line_items[] | {title: .title, qty: .quantity}] | group_by(.title) | map({title: .[0].title, total_qty: map(.qty) | add}) | sort_by(-.total_qty)[:5])
}'

List publications / sales channels from Shopify Admin GraphQL. Prefer live API; fall back to ecom.shopify.sales_channels cache if API fails.
# GraphQL publications (use store's configured API version when set; default 2024-10+)
curl -s -X POST -H "$SHOPIFY_AUTH" -H "Content-Type: application/json" \
"$SHOPIFY_GQL" \
-d '{"query":"{ publications(first: 50) { nodes { id name autoPublish app { title handle } } } channels(first: 50) { nodes { name handle app { title handle } } } }"}' | \
jq '{
publications: [.data.publications.nodes[]? | {id, name, autoPublish, app: .app.title}],
channels: [.data.channels.nodes[]? | {name, handle, app: .app.title}]
}'
Also merge operator prefs when present:
jq -r '.ecom.shopify.sales_channels // empty' "$PREFS_PATH" 2>/dev/null
